Hello all,

I've just started dabbling into the fine art of dual boxing. I currently am using a hunter + mage combo. One problem I seem to run into every now and then is dealing with facing the mob with both players. Most of the time it works fine... however, if say, my hunter aggro's the mob and it starts running towards my hunter, then my mage will be pointing in the wrong direction. So right now, I wind up trying to move my hunter in such a way so that the mage is pointing at the mob again (since my mage is still auto-following my hunter). I'm wondering if there's a more elegant way of dealing with this problem?

2 options come to mind:
1.: Move the hunter in such a way that your mage faces while still autofollowing; that's how most of us do it
2.: For the love of god why isn't your Hunter's pet tanking? Send pet it with Growl on autocast, turn on 1 attack skill for extra aggro(Bite/Claw/Gore/Ravage/etc) then start player/char dps, hunter may have to FD if you open with Aimed Shot like I did while lvling but otherwise the pet should tank it and tank it at max range; if you're pre-10, get 10 ;p If you're pre-30 and thus can't FD, use Disengage, back off , then step back between mage/monster while pet still tanks, should keep him facing the right way
